Yes - and you need to apply before installation begins. The Metropolitan Water District of Southern California offers turf removal rebates to homeowners and commercial property owners who replace natural grass with approved alternatives. The amount changes over time, so check the current program at mwdh2o.com before you sign any contract.
Artificial turf in direct sun gets hotter than natural grass - a real consideration when El Monte temperatures push into the 90s and above. Lighter-colored products and heat-reducing infill options manage surface temperature meaningfully. Rinsing the surface with water before use brings it down quickly.
The base layer - compacted crushed rock beneath the turf - is what determines whether your lawn drains properly, stays flat, and holds up for 15 to 20 years. In El Monte, clay soil that does not drain naturally makes proper excavation and base work essential. A contractor who skips this step is cutting corners you will not see until the problems appear.
Pet-grade turf is built to handle dogs running, digging patterns, and waste. The key is the infill layer - antimicrobial options made from zeolite or treated crumb rubber neutralize odor at the source rather than masking it. According to the American Kennel Club, proper drainage and infill selection are the most important factors for pet turf performance.
It depends on your community. El Monte has a mix of older neighborhoods with no HOA and newer planned developments where HOAs have rules on turf color, pile height, and border treatment. Some HOAs require written approval before you change any landscaping surface. Check your CC&Rs before signing a contract - a reputable local contractor will know to ask about this upfront.
A well-installed artificial lawn with a proper base typically holds up for 15 to 20 years, according to the Synthetic Turf Council. The base preparation - not the turf product itself - is the primary factor. Cheap installations that skip excavation and compaction often fail within five years. UV stabilizers in quality products slow fading even under California's intense sun.

If your lawn has large dead areas, persistent drainage problems, or has been neglected for years, replacement usually costs less in the long run than repeated repair attempts. Patchy grass that keeps coming back is a sign the soil or sun conditions are working against you.
Sand infill works for decorative and low-traffic areas. For yards with pets, a zeolite or antimicrobial-coated infill controls odor at the source. For high-traffic areas or putting greens, a rubber-sand blend provides the cushion and stability the surface needs.
Seams between turf pieces should be nearly invisible from standing height. Edges should be clean and flush with adjacent hardscape. The surface should be flat with no bumps or low spots. If anything looks off at the final walkthrough, point it out before the crew leaves.

El Monte is a dense, built-out city in the San Gabriel Valley, about 12 miles east of downtown Los Angeles. With a population of roughly 106,000 residents packed into under 10 square miles, it is one of the more tightly packed communities in the region. Most of the housing stock was built between the 1940s and 1970s, meaning many homeowners are working with older lots, compact yards, and soil conditions that have been sitting undisturbed for decades. The city sits at the eastern end of the San Gabriel Valley, bordered by Baldwin Park, Temple City, and South El Monte. The San Gabriel River runs along the eastern edge of town, and the paved river trail is a well-known landmark that many residents use for walking and biking. El Monte Airport - a small general aviation field that has been operating since the 1940s - sits on the east side of town and is another recognizable feature of the local landscape.
